Clinical perspective, offered as context rather than as advice.

Metabolic syndrome resolution on cardiovascular risk: I went from meeting 5 of 5 diagnostic criteria to meeting ZERO after 13 months of treatment.

The 5 criteria (and my journey):

  1. Waist circumference: 52" → 34" ✅ Resolved
  2. Triglycerides: 236 → 116 ✅ Resolved
  3. HDL: 36 → 58 ✅ Resolved
  4. Blood pressure: 146/94 → 119/73 ✅ Resolved
  5. Fasting glucose: 116 → 88 ✅ Resolved

Metabolic syndrome reversal is, in my view, the most medically significant outcome of GLP-1 therapy.

I will push back on the "any working dose is fine" framing. The maintenance evidence sits overwhelmingly at the top studied dose, and the extension data shows regain tracking dose reduction rather than tracking stopping. Holding low is reasonable; pretending it is evidentially equivalent is not.
